Harris County District Attorney launches Law & Order Program

With help from her Assistant District Attorneys, Harris County District Attorney Devon Anderson has launched the inaugural Law & Order Program on President’s Day, Feb. 15. The program encourages 100 selected high school students to explore career opportunities in the legal employment sector.

Junior and senior students from Eastwood Academy met with prosecutors on Monday, including District Attorney Anderson, and witnessed several components of the criminal justice system. The goal of the program is to provide students with a basic understanding of the criminal justice system including visits to the Intake Division, Civil Rights Division and Technical Services.
